Key elemaents found in lipids, carbs, proteins and nuclei acids

Respuesta :

jamuuj jamuuj
  • 22-02-2018
The key elements found are carbon, hydrogen and oxygen. Carbohydrates and lipids both contain carbon, hydrogen and oxygen. Nucleic acids contain carbon, hydrogen, nitrogen and phosphorus. Proteins contain carbon, hydrogen, oxygen, nitrogen and sulfur.
